Answer:

The height through which the box was raised is 1.3 m.

Explanation:

Given;

mass of the box, m = 0.48 kg

work done in raising the box, W = 6 J

The work done in raising the box is calculated by work-energy theory; the work done in raising the box is equal to gravitational potential energy of the box due to the height it was raised.

W = P.E = mgh

where;

h is the height through which the box was raised

g is acceleration due to gravity = 9.8 m/s²

[tex]h = \frac{W}{mg} \\\\h = \frac{6}{0.48 \ \times \ 9.8} \\\\h = 1.3 \ m[/tex]

Therefore,  the height through which the box was raised is 1.3 m.
